一款简单易用的基础网络通讯组件库。

HttpSessionClientOnWebSocketReceived 方法

虚拟异步方法:当WebSocket接收到数据时触发

Definition

命名空间: TouchSocket.Http
程序集: TouchSocket.Http (在 TouchSocket.Http.dll 中) 版本:3.0.0+ccaf96084d09f972257496d1dd63b8ba3c1e44f0
C#
protected virtual Task OnWebSocketReceived(
	IWebSocket webSocket,
	WSDataFrameEventArgs e
)

参数

webSocket  IWebSocket
提供数据接收的WebSocket实例
e  WSDataFrameEventArgs
包含接收数据的事件参数

返回值

Task

[缺少 "M:TouchSocket.Http.HttpSessionClient.OnWebSocketReceived(TouchSocket.Http.WebSockets.IWebSocket,TouchSocket.Http.WebSockets.WSDataFrameEventArgs)" 的 <returns> 文档]

备注

此方法通过调用插件管理器来通知所有实现了IWebSocketReceivedPlugin接口的插件, 使它们能够处理接收到的WebSocket数据。这样做可以扩展数据处理逻辑,而无需直接修改此方法。

参见